I have an Application Insights resource connected to a Log Analytics Workspace which suddenly stopped showing logs a couple of weeks ago - last logs I can browse is from the 15th September.

I can see the events in the Live metrics blade, but querying on app insights or log analytics shows no logs at all. I have the same setup in 3 environments, and just the one stopped capturing logs.

All the setups look the same across the environments, except different regions (North Europe, South Africa North). Have checked all the config and code and everything is the same across environments. My app services report they are connected to the correct Application Insights instance (manually configured using instrumentation key/connection string in Application settings).

Not seeing server or browser events in failures, performance etc.

I'm using .net6.0 on the app services linux host and the javascript sdk on the client applications

Any thoughts on what could be the issue? What can I check next, wits end on why it suddenly stopped working

    Just in case, Metrics and Logs are stored in different data platforms (Metrics Storage and Log Analytics respectively). Live Metrics are not stored anywhere except the live session.
    Did you check if you Application Insights has a linked workspace in Overview page?
